What's Happening?
Bol and Bijenkorf have alerted customers to a potential data breach following a cyberattack on their logistics partner, CEVA Logistics. The attack may have exposed personal data such as names, addresses, and phone numbers, though financial information
remains secure. The breach affects orders processed at one of Bol's distribution centers, leading to possible delays and cancellations. The Autoriteit Persoonsgegevens has been informed, and an external investigation is underway to assess the breach's extent and impact.

What's Next?
An external investigation is being conducted to determine the cause and scope of the data breach. Bol and Bijenkorf are working to mitigate the impact on customers and restore normal operations.
